Nutrients in Bread

100 grams of Bread contain 4.3 grams of protein, 10.5 grams of fat, 54.6 grams of carbohydrates, and 1.1 grams of fiber.

You have 326 calories from 100 grams of Bread, the 16% of your total daily needs. It contains 10.5 grams of fat and 43 mg of Cholesterol.

Some minerals can be present in Bread, such as Sodium (302 mg), Potassium (134 mg) or Phosphorus (58 mg) but no Fluoride.

It contains some important vitamins: Vitamin A (493 IU), Vitamin B-9 (33 mg) or Vitamin C (1.7 mg).
